WinHelp32.exe,Windows帮助系统的过去与现在-
在计算机软件的世界里,每一个小的组成部分都承载着技术发展的痕迹,WinHelp32.exe,这个看似简单的文件名背后,隐藏着一段关于操作系统发展史的故事,它不仅是一个帮助文件执行程序的名字,更是微软Windows操作系统早期版本中一个重要的组成部分,见证了从DOS到图形界面操作系统的过渡,本文将带您一起探索WinHelp32.exe的历史、功能以及它在现代计算环境中的地位。
WinHelp32.exe 的起源与发展
什么是 WinHelp32.exe?
WinHelp32.exe 是一个运行于Windows平台上的帮助系统,主要用于显示和管理帮助文件(通常以.hlp为扩展名),它的设计初衷是为了提供给用户更加直观易用的帮助文档浏览体验,使非专业人员也能轻松上手复杂的应用程序,WinHelp32.exe 首次出现在Windows 3.1版本中,并一直沿用至Windows XP,是当时Windows操作系统中不可或缺的一部分。
技术背景
在WinHelp32.exe出现之前,大多数应用程序的帮助文档都是通过文本形式提供的,这不仅难以阅读,也不够直观,随着图形用户界面(GUI)的兴起,如何有效地将这些静态的文字转换成动态且易于理解的内容成为了一个亟待解决的问题,WinHelp32.exe正是在这种背景下诞生,它采用了一种基于树形结构的导航方式,使得用户可以通过点击不同节点来查找所需信息,极大地提高了使用效率。
功能介绍
WinHelp32.exe 主要具备以下几项核心功能:
搜索与索引:用户可以直接输入关键词进行快速定位,而无需逐页翻阅。
链接支持:类似于现代网页浏览器的功能,WinHelp32.exe允许在帮助文档内部设置超链接,方便用户跳转至相关内容页面。
多媒体集成:除了文字描述外,还可以嵌入图片、动画甚至视频等多种媒体元素,丰富了帮助文档的表现形式。
定制化界面:开发人员可以根据需要自定义帮助窗口的外观样式,使其更好地融入到特定软件环境中去。
从辉煌到淡出
尽管WinHelp32.exe曾经风光无限,但随着信息技术的飞速发展,特别是互联网时代的到来,其局限性也逐渐显现出来,随着网络连接速度的提高,越来越多的应用开始倾向于在线提供帮助服务;Windows自身也在不断进化,新版本的操作系统引入了更加先进和完善的技术解决方案,从Windows Vista开始,Microsoft采用了新的帮助框架——Windows Help (also known as HTML Help),该框架基于HTML技术构建,能够提供更为丰富和互动性强的帮助体验。
现代视角下的WinHelp32.exe
尽管WinHelp32.exe已经不再被官方支持,但它对于理解早期Windows操作系统及其设计理念仍然具有重要价值,对于那些希望深入了解计算机历史的技术爱好者来说,研究WinHelp32.exe不仅仅是一种怀旧行为,更是一次探寻软件工程发展历程的旅程。
兼容性问题与解决方案
对于希望在较新版本Windows上查看旧版.hlp文件的用户而言,兼容性成为了必须面对的挑战,幸运的是,网络上存在多种第三方工具或插件可以用来解决这一问题,比如WinHelp98等,这些工具通常能够模拟原始环境,从而使得老式帮助文件得以继续使用。
安全性考量
由于WinHelp32.exe本质上是对本地文件系统直接访问的程序,在安全性方面存在一定风险,特别是在当前恶意软件泛滥的环境下,通过精心构造的帮助文件进行攻击的可能性不能忽视,在使用此类工具时应格外谨慎,确保来源可靠并及时更新安全补丁。
WinHelp32.exe作为Windows历史上一个重要而又独特的存在,见证了个人电脑从单一命令行界面走向丰富多彩图形化交互的过程,尽管如今它已渐渐退出了舞台中央,但其所承载的技术创新精神和设计理念仍然值得我们学习借鉴,无论是何种形态的帮助系统,以人为本、注重用户体验的设计原则都不会改变,正如WinHelp32.exe所展示的那样,优秀的技术产品不仅要解决眼前的问题,更要预见并满足未来的需求。